The Role of E-cigarettes and Vaping in Asthma Symptoms
Table of Contents
In recent years, e-cigarettes and vaping have gained popularity as alternatives to traditional smoking. While many see them as a safer option, their impact on respiratory health, especially for individuals with asthma, is a growing concern.
Understanding E-cigarettes and Vaping
E-cigarettes are devices that heat a liquid, often containing nicotine, flavorings, and other chemicals, to produce an aerosol that users inhale. Vaping refers to the act of inhaling this aerosol. Unlike traditional cigarettes, e-cigarettes do not burn tobacco, which initially led to the perception that they are less harmful.
The Impact on Asthma Symptoms
Research indicates that vaping can exacerbate asthma symptoms. The inhalation of chemicals and fine particles can irritate the airways, leading to increased coughing, wheezing, and shortness of breath. For people with asthma, these effects can be particularly severe and may trigger asthma attacks.

Risks for Asthma Patients
- Increased frequency of asthma attacks
- Worsening of existing respiratory symptoms
- Potential long-term decline in lung function
- Higher risk of developing new respiratory issues
Recommendations for Asthma Sufferers
Individuals with asthma should exercise caution regarding e-cigarette use. Medical professionals generally advise avoiding vaping to prevent aggravating asthma symptoms. If you are a smoker looking to quit, consult a healthcare provider for safer cessation options.
